Abstract

774,945. Welding by pressure; shearing. ALLMANNA SVENSKA ELEKTRISKA AKTIEBOLAGET. May 13, 1955 [May 15, 1954], No. 13848/55. Class 83 (4). In electrically butt - welding studs &c. to a plane or curved workpiece, a length of wire is cut from the leading end of a continuous wire and is moved into a line parallel with the continuous wire, the cut-off length is advanced into contact with the workpiece for butt-welding, advancing at the same time the continuous wire a distance equal to the cutoff length and butt-welding the cut-off length to the workpiece. In an embodiment a wire straightener 2, a device 3 comprising two fluid-pressure cylinders, a fluidpressure wire-holding device 4 and a fluid-pressure cylinder 16 are secured to a frame 1. The piston of the upper cylinder in the device 3 is hollow and has tubular extensions, the forward one 5 of which carries a fluid-pressure operated wire clamping device 6, the continuous wire being fed through the tubular extensions. The piston of the lower cylinder has a rod 7 which is connected through a spring 8 with a sliding member 9 having a vertically slidable member 14 mounted therein, a nozzle 12 and a tubular extension 13 in line with the wire feed path. With the apparatus in the position shown in Fig. 1, the continuous wire p having its end in a bore 17 in the slide 14 and abutting a stop 18, the piston 15 of the cylinder 16 is operated to press the slide 14 downwardly against a spring 21, thus shearing off the end of the wire and bringing it into line with the nozzle 12. A piston 10<SP>1</SP> in a fluid-pressure cylinder in the member 9 is operated so that its extension 11 moves the sheared off end into the nozzle 12 and locks the slide against upward movement. The device 4 is released and the device 6 is clamped on the wire and simultaneously the cylinders of the upper and lower cylinders of the device 3 are supplied with fluid. Thus, as shown in Fig. 2, the wire is drawn to the left and the cut length in the nozzle 12 is pressed against the workpiece to be welded thereto, current being supplied to the nozzle and to the work. After welding the extension 11 is withdrawn to allow the slide to rise and then the pistons in the device 3 are retracted, the device 6 having been released and the device 4 clamped on the wire. The wire is received in the bore of the slide 14 in readiness for another operation. A plurality of wires may be fed and welded. Specification 676,069 is referred to.
